2 Otherwise, they would have ceased to be offered, because the worshipers, once cleansed, would no longer be conscious of any sin.
3 Instead, in these things, a commemoration of sins is made every year.
4 For it is impossible for sins to be taken away by the blood of oxen and goats.
5 For this reason, as Christ enters into the world, he says: 'Sacrifice and oblation, you did not want. But you have fashioned a body for me.
6 Holocausts for sin were not pleasing to you.
